Hohe Tauern National Park
The Hohe Tauern National Park is the largest national park in Central Europe and one of the most impressive natural areas in the Alps. More than 300 three-thousand-meter peaks, 342 glaciers, mountain lakes, waterfalls, and a unique biodiversity make it a paradise for nature lovers.
Around Matrei in East Tyrol, guests can experience the national park in a particularly intense way: on guided ranger tours, on quiet hiking trails, or while observing ibex and marmots. A special highlight is the Gschlösstal valley – often described as the most beautiful valley head in the Eastern Alps.

High alpine tours & summit destinations
Matrei in East Tyrol is one of the most important starting points for high-altitude tours in the Hohe Tauern National Park. More than 60 three-thousand-meter peaks characterize the region—from classic high-altitude tours to challenging crossings.
The Großvenediger (3,657 m) is particularly closely associated with Matrei. It can be reached via the world-famous Gschlösstal valley and is one of the most impressive peaks in the Eastern Alps.
Also within easy reach is the Großglockner (3,798 m) – Austria's highest mountain. Matrei in East Tyrol is considered one of the most important starting points for guided ascents via the East Tyrolean routes and a perfect base for mountaineers.

Winter vacation in Matrei in East Tyrol
Skiing at the Großglockner Resort Kals–Matrei
The valley station of the Großglockner Resort Kals–Matrei, the largest ski area in East Tyrol, is located directly in Matrei. Wide slopes, modern lifts, guaranteed snow, and a spectacular view of the Großglockner ensure skiing enjoyment without the hustle and bustle.
The legendary Adlerlounge at an altitude of 2,421 meters not only offers culinary highlights, but also one of the most beautiful views in the Eastern Alps.
Cross-country skiing, ski touring, and winter hiking in East Tyrol
Away from the slopes, East Tyrol offers 400 km of perfectly groomed cross-country trails, fantastic ski touring routes, and quiet winter hiking trails. Guided snowshoe hikes with national park rangers are particularly popular—a true nature experience.

Matrei in East Tyrol – Culture & History
The market town of Matrei boasts over 40 historic buildings, including St. Alban's Parish Church – the largest rural church in Tyrol.
Weißenstein Castle stands guard over the town, while themed trails and cultural offerings provide fascinating insights into the region's history.

Getting to Matrei in East Tyrol
Matrei is easily accessible—by car via the Felbertauernstraße, by train and bus via Lienz train station, or via nearby airports in Austria, Germany, and Italy. Once there, a well-developed public transport network ensures sustainable mobility—free of charge with a guest card.
